Product Overview

The FOXBORO RH928AW stands as a critical component in Foxboro I/A Series distributed control systems (DCS), functioning as a high-performance relay output module that bridges control logic with field devices. As a key industrial automation spare part, it converts low-voltage control signals into robust switching actions, activating valves, motors, and alarms in demanding industrial settings.

Designed to integrate seamlessly with Foxboro’s I/O subsystems, the FOXBORO RH928AW plays a vital role in regulating processes where precision and reliability are non-negotiable. Engineers typically mount the module in control cabinets alongside I/A Series FBM (Field Bus Module) interfaces, ensuring close coordination between the DCS and field equipment. For example, in a natural gas processing plant, the FOXBORO RH928AW controls emergency shutdown valves, activating them within milliseconds when pressure sensors detect anomalies—preventing potential safety hazards and costly leaks.

Key Features and Benefits

The FOXBORO RH928AW combines rugged construction with intelligent design to excel in industrial control. Its 8 independent relay channels support versatile configurations, allowing control of multiple devices—from small solenoid valves to larger motor starters—without cross-interference. This modularity reduces the need for additional hardware, streamlining cabinet layouts in space-constrained facilities.

Built-in diagnostics set the FOXBORO RH928AW apart: individual channel LEDs illuminate to confirm activation, while a central fault LED alerts technicians to wiring issues or overloads. In a wastewater treatment plant, this feature recently helped maintenance teams isolate a stuck valve within minutes, whereas legacy modules required hours of troubleshooting.

Integration with Foxboro I/A Series DCS is plug-and-play, with backplane communication eliminating complex wiring between the module and controller. Unlike generic relay modules that require external signal conditioning, the FOXBORO RH928AW accepts direct inputs from I/A Series processors, reducing latency and improving response times—critical for time-sensitive processes like chemical batch mixing.

Installation and Maintenance

Installing the FOXBORO RH928AW requires a 35mm DIN rail in a clean, ventilated control cabinet with ambient temperatures below 60°C. Ensure proper grounding via the module’s earth terminal to minimize electrical noise, especially near variable frequency drives. Wire output connections to the relay terminals using 14–22 AWG conductors, torquing screws to 0.5 N·m for secure contact.

For maintenance, monthly visual checks of status LEDs confirm operational health. Inspect relay contacts annually for signs of arcing or corrosion, particularly in high-cycle applications like packaging lines. Replace the FOXBORO RH928AW every 8–10 years or after 100,000 operations, whichever comes first, to prevent contact wear. Store spare modules in anti-static packaging to protect internal electronics during storage.
